Children's Rights In Borama

Borama, Somaliland, November 28, 2009 (SL Times) – A big celebration of the international children's rights day was celebrated in Borama on Nov.24th, 2009. Among those who took part in the celebration were high officials from Awdal region, Borama city, educators, about 200 school children, including deaf students, and street children.
The Vice chairman of Awdal Region, Abdi Nur Sugal, addressed the gathering about the importance of children and defending their rights since they are not in a position to defend themselves.
Ismail Yahye who spoke in the name of Save the children (Denmark) about the necessity of protecting children's rights these days since assaults on children have been increasing.
Borama's Mayor, Abdirahman Shide Bile and Dahir Mohamud Haddi (the Chairman of Awdal's education) also addressed the gathering.
